The global hybrid positron emission tomography (PET) systems market is segmented based on product type, application, and end-user. In terms of product type, the market is categorized into hybrid PET/CT systems, hybrid PET/MR systems, and others. Hybrid PET/CT systems are widely used for the accurate diagnosis and staging of various cancers. Hybrid PET/MR systems combine the metabolic information from PET imaging with the anatomical details from MR imaging, making them valuable for neurology and musculoskeletal imaging. The market segmentation by application includes oncology, cardiovascular, neurology, and others. Oncology holds the largest market share due to the increasing prevalence of cancer globally. The end-user segment comprises hospitals, diagnostic centers, research institutes, and others, with hospitals being the primary end-users of hybrid PET systems.

The global hybrid positron emission tomography (PET) systems market is witnessing significant growth driven by technological advancements in imaging systems, increasing prevalence of chronic diseases such as cancer, and rising demand for more accurate and efficient diagnostic tools. One of the key trends in the market is the growing adoption of hybrid PET/CT systems, which offer both metabolic and anatomical information in a single scan, leading to better diagnostic accuracy and patient outcomes. Hybrid PET/MR systems are also gaining traction, especially in applications like neurology where the combination of metabolic and structural imaging is highly beneficial.

In terms of applications, oncology remains the leading segment in the hybrid PET systems market due to the rising incidence of cancer worldwide and the need for early and accurate diagnosis for effective treatment planning. Cardiovascular and neurology applications are also showing promising growth, driven by the increasing prevalence of cardiovascular diseases and neurological disorders globally. The versatility of hybrid PET systems in providing detailed metabolic and anatomical information makes them valuable tools in various medical specialties beyond oncology.

When it comes to end-users, hospitals continue to dominate the hybrid PET systems market due to the high volume of diagnostic procedures performed in these settings. Diagnostic centers are also significant users of hybrid PET systems, providing access to advanced imaging technology for patients outside of the hospital setting. Research institutes play a crucial role in driving innovation and technological advancements in the field of hybrid PET imaging.
